A uranium nucleus ₉₂ U ²³⁸ emits an α-particle and a β-particle in succession. The atomic number and mass number of the final nucleus will be

Options

(a) 90233
(b) 90238
(c) 91238
(d) 91234

Correct Answer:

91234
